Since July 2021, Giang T. Nguyen has been an Assistant Professor, heading the Junior Professorship of Haptic Communication Systems, Cluster of Excellence CeTI (Center for Tactile Internet with Human-in-the-Loop) at TU Dresden. His research focuses on networked systems’ low latency, flexibility, and resilience to facilitate haptic communication.
I am interested in making networked systems fast, flexible, and resilient. The goal is to facilitate simultaneous communication of multiple modalities, such as audio, video, and especially haptic. Their requirements are vastly different regarding bandwidth, latency, and reliability. Since the current Internet can only provide best-effort services, I work on new protocols for service differentiation via In-Network Computing and Programmable Networking. I leverage virtualization technologies, such as Network Function Virtualization and Software-Defined Networking, as well as Programmable Data Planes (e.g., with P4).
